- (a) Nonutility charges. Unless otherwise specified in writing by the customer, a utility shall first credit payment to utility charges if a customer pays part of a utility bill that includes charges for nonutility service.
(b) Application between past and current bills.
- (1) If a customer pays part of a bill for utility service, a utility shall first credit the payment to earlier charges for utility service.
(2) This section does not apply when there:
- (A) Is a disputed bill;
- (B) Is a delayed payment agreement; or
- (C) Are other written instructions.
Codification Notes: This section was promulgated as Rule 5.14 of the General Service Rules prior to codification in the Code of Arkansas Rules.
